Output e27afc61a593f0f9eef7c6e8299aeae70115bd28048481046371bcdb71409684:4

value
45008700
script pubkey
OP_0 OP_PUSHBYTES_20 05d5d3020a6c07a17a7bb749238382af925b1f2a
address
bc1qqh2axqs2dsr6z7nmkayj8quz47f9k8e2mw6kr4
transaction
e27afc61a593f0f9eef7c6e8299aeae70115bd28048481046371bcdb71409684
spent
true